(1 stars) - Poor Design Okay! Let me start by telling you this is my second one. I love the way it brews my espresso but....the handle breaks off. This latest unit lasted 8 months before the black handle attached to the brewing basket snapped off. What a mess. It's practically impossibe to use without the handle. I am not using brute force either. It's ridiculous how much I have babied this appliance. I'll sum it up as poor design!
(3 stars) - Doesn't last very long I've had 3 of these in the last 3 years. The average lifetime of this machine seems to be one year. Something or the other will fail. On one of them, steam started leaking from the top and the control knob broke on another. Too bad because I really liked the cappuccino it makes. I'm from southern India and it made great South Indian Coffee. Maybe I'll get another one with the expectation that it will only last one year.
(4 stars) - You will get what you pay for! Iv'e owned this unit for over six years and it still works great. The seal on the lid still holds steam unlike other espresso machines that fail after a few years. This is not a professional unit that will produce the best espresso, however, this machine contains no pumps that could potentially fail. This unit simply and reliably makes OK espresso. If you are looking for a durable and reliable espresso machine, this is it. For you Baristas, do not expect amazing espresso.
Tips:
1.To get thing thing to work well, build up sufficient pressure and steam by steaming your milk first.
2.After you have steamed your milk, turn the valve on the left to the espresso setting and let the bad boy do its thing.
3.Grind your coffee grounds very fine and be patient, as this is not a pump unit. To make good espresso, do not make more than two shots at a time.
